Newcastle United talisman Callum Wilson has ruled out any big-money move for Borussia Dortmund starlet Jude Bellingham this January transfer window.
Rumours surrounding the English midfielder's future at the German club have been swirling ever since an impressive World Cup campaign from the 19-year-old, with Liverpool seemingly in pole position to land his signature should a move happen.

Hide AdWith Newcastle United knocking on the door of Champions League football and big-money owners, the Tyneside club is inevitably another name fans are keen to link with Bellingham.
However, when quizzed on that transfer rumour on the BBC Sounds' Footballer's Football Podcast, Wilson said it wasn't a possibility this month.
He reasoned: "We're not at that level yet, to get a player like Jude. He's going to be very expensive. I'd love to have him at the club but it's too soon I say."
Co-host Rickie Haywood-Williams, who is a Liverpool fan, then asked Wilson if there was any truth to the rumours that Bellingham and Liverpool captain Jordan Henderson had become particularly good friends when on international duty for England at the World Cup.

Hide AdWilson said: "I ain't starting any rumours. We all had a good togetherness when we were away.
"He was good to train with, it was the first time I'd seen him play because when I was in the squad last he was probably 16. He was good, solid midfielder who has everything. Great feet, strong, quick, can finish. The world's his oyster."
